Dreher Vienna

Dreher Vienna

Vienna Lager • All Grain • 22 L

Raydownunder

A modern version of this style and a simple but great recipe. I have found the WLP810 yeast is nice and neutral for this style. You can ferment at 20C and still have the lager quality. Single infusion mash at 66C. Easy making and drinking beer.

Ingredients (All Grain22 L)

  • 5.25 kg German 2-row Pils

    German 2-row Pils

  • .2 kg Weyermann CaraHell®; Weyermann

    Weyermann CaraHell®; Weyermann

  • .2 kg Weyermann CaraMunich® II; Weyermann

    Weyermann CaraMunich® II; Weyermann

    Provides body. For Oktoberfest, bock, porter, stout, red, amber and brown ales.

  • .2 kg Crystal Malt 60°L

    Crystal Malt 60°L

    Sweet caramel flavor, deep golden to red color. For dark amber and brown ales.

  • 35 g Tettnanger - 4.7 AA% pellets; boiled 60 min

    Tettnanger

    Mild, slightly spicy. 'Noble'.

  • 15 g Willamette - 4.8 AA% pellets; boiled 15 min

    Willamette

    This hop is used for finishing and dry hopping American and British style ales. Aroma is mild and pleasant ans slightly spicy

  • 15 g Czech Saaz - 5.0 AA% pellets; boiled 1 min

    Czech Saaz

    Very mild. 'Noble'.

  • White Labs WLP810 San Fransisco Lager

    White Labs WLP810 San Fransisco Lager

    This yeast is used to produce the "California Common" style beer. A unique lager strain which has the ability to ferment up to 65 degrees while retaining lager characteristics. Can also be fermented down to 50 degrees for production of marzens, pilsners a

Notes

Ferment between 12C to 20C. Rack to secondary and lager at 2C for 3-4 weeks.

Style (BJCP)

Category: 3 - European Amber Lager

Subcategory: A - Vienna Lager

Range for this Style
Original Gravity: 1.051 1.046 - 1.052
Terminal Gravity: 1.012 1.010 - 1.014
Color: 11.4 SRM 10 - 16
Alcohol: 5.1% ABV 4.5% - 5.5%
Bitterness: 24.0 IBU 18 - 30
